The contact owns a 2001 GMC Yukon denali. The vehicle was parked for several days in an uncovered driveway in the rain. When the contact opened the door of the vehicle, he noticed that water penetrated the passenger compartment. The carpet, seats, and seat belts were damaged with mildew. A report was filed with the manufacturer and they stated that there was no recall available. He was advised to take the vehicle to the dealer to determine the cause of the failure. The dealer estimated the cost of the diagnosis to be approximately $165 to be paid by the contact. The VIN was unknown. The current and failure mileages were 78,000.

Failure Date: 09/22/2003

Rear lift gate glass at hinge has come apart. The bonding material holding the hinge to the window failed.
